SALT LAKE CITY — Utah turns the page to Week 10, and the stakes jump dramatically. No. 24 Utah hosts No. 17 Cincinnati in a matchup that carries real weight in the Big 12 race, and once again, availability and quarterback clarity will be central storylines.
This time, though, the conversation feels different.
Utah is coming off its most complete performance of the season, a 53–7 demolition of Colorado where freshman quarterback Byrd Ficklin stepped in and did more than hold serve — he earned Big 12 Offensive Player of the Week and Freshman of the Week honors.
The offense stayed dynamic, the run game stayed punishing, and the defense looked like Sack Lake City again.
No QB controversy, Devon Dampier is still QB1
But Kyle Whittingham made one thing clear on Monday:
“Devon is still QB1, make no mistake, there’s no QB controversy of any sort. We’ll just have to measure Devon’s progress day by day and see where he ends up,” Kyle Whittingham said.
Dampier’s recovery and readiness remain the biggest watch item of the week. Utah’s not hiding anything — Whittingham said they’ll know more mid-week once the Big 12 availability reports drop.
And, Dampier was not listed on Wednesday’s initial report. In fact, reports are out that Dampier is expected to start against Cincinnati.
